Brunswick Balke Collender is an earlier name for the Brunswick Corp. that continues to manufacture some of the finest billiard tables made. (I own two BBC tables - a pool table from the early 1920s and a snooker table from about 1910.) The company was founded in 1845 as the JM Brunswick Co. After merging with a rival in 1873 the company was known as the JM Brunswick & Balke Co. until 1884 when they merged with another rival and became The Brunswick-Balke-Collender Co. The name was changed to the Brunswick Corp. in 1960.

B-B-C issued many tokens for billiard halls across the country. It would take some research to find out where and when your token was made.
